摘要
钢筋锈蚀会影响荷载作用下钢筋混凝土构件的变形。目前,因钢筋锈蚀导致的钢筋与混凝土之间的粘结退化(特别是局部粘结退化)对构件变形的影响问题尚未得到有效解决。本文以简支梁为例,揭示了局部粘结退化对钢筋混凝土梁变形的影响机制,建立了受拉纵筋局部粘结退化后钢筋混凝土梁的变形计算模型,并对比已有实验数据,验证了模型的合理性和准确性。
The reinforcement corrosion would affect the deflection of RC members.It is necessary to establish a computational model to estimate the deflection of RC members with localized deterioration of bond strength.In the present paper,simply supported RC beams are introduced to elucidate the influence of localized bond deterioration on RC beam's deflection and a simplified computational model is also proposed.The calculated result is compared with experimental result and the comparison shows the satisfactory.
